I Think that package building should be in JTA and exam. The reason is that sys admins use the ITIL framework to organise their work. ITIL software configuration management is best done using the package database. Therefore all software should be packaged, including local additions such as back-up scripts etc. A prerequisite to this is 206.1 Build sw from source.
